Clay Schouest Chief Strategy Officer, APAC dentsu Clay is a cultural anthropologist and veteran strategist with a passion for brand building. He has amassed extensive experience across global, regional, and local roles in London, New York, Istanbul, Shanghai, Amsterdam, and Singapore. Clay has collaborated with prominent clients including The Coca-Cola Company, Unilever, Mondelez, Kraft Heinz, L’Oréal, and P&G. His recent experience includes three years brand-side at Reckitt, where he established an in-house creative and media team. An active industry participant, Clay served as a juror at Cannes 2021 and takes pride in mentoring emerging talents. He boasts numerous accolades, including five Cannes Lions and ten Effie Awards, an IPA and the ARF David Ogilvy Award while regularly contributing to industry publications and speaking engagements. He believes there is no greater philanthropic act than passing knowledge along.

Kaveri Khullar Senior Vice President, Consumer Marketing and Sponsorships Mastercard Asia Pacific
Kaveri Khullar is a key member of Mastercard's Asia Pacific Marketing Leadership Team, driving Consumer Marketing, Sponsorships, and Gaming in the region. Recognized on Campaign Asia’s Power 50 list, Kaveri is a Women in Gaming Ambassador, has served on the ASEAN Awards Committee for Women in Payments, and is an Innovation Award ASEAN nominee for Women in Payments 2025.
Kaveri’s 20-year career began in the fashion capitals of Paris and Milan, where she gained first-hand insights into the global luxury industry. Transitioning to the corporate world, she joined Virgin Records, immersing herself in music and pop culture as a sales & marketing executive. Six years later, her passion for luxury and lifestyle drew her to Diageo Plc. where she played a pivotal role in launching and commercializing Diageo Reserve, the company’s ultra-premium portfolio.
In 2015, Kaveri relocated to Singapore to spearhead Global Marketing Innovation for Johnnie Walker, leveraging her expertise in affluent consumer insights across India, Southeast Asia, and China. As the global innovation lead, she navigated a challenging industry landscape, accelerating premiumization and harnessing cultural trends to drive growth in markets such as China, India, and ASEAN. Her strategic vision and impact earned her recognition among Asia Pacific’s 50 most influential marketers [Campaign Asia Pacific, Power 50, 2018].
Recognising the transformative power of technology in marketing, Kaveri joined Mastercard Asia Pacific in 2018, leading a team of digital and marketing experts to establish meaningful brand presence in markets such as Thailand, Malaysia and Indonesia, where traditional payment companies were being challenged by wallets and alternative payment methods.
In 2020, she was elevated to Asia’s Head of Consumer Marketing and Sponsorships, where she not only advanced Mastercard’s business-driven marketing capabilities but also pioneered the company’s first-ever gaming product— Mastercard Gamer Exchange. This innovative platform unlocks new revenue streams in the $200 billion gaming industry while addressing critical challenges in loyalty and payments, delivering monetary value to both financial and non-financial institutions.
Beyond leading digital and experiential marketing for banks, merchants, and fintechs, Kaveri shapes Mastercard’s Sponsorship strategy, guiding investments in world-class events like the Australian Open, McLaren, and Cricket World Cup.
Her influence extends beyond marketing. She plays a critical role in shaping Mastercard’s Asia Pacific Advisory Board discussions on macroeconomic trends, technological innovation, and sustainability. Passionate about mentoring the next generation, she lectures on marketing innovation at the Singapore Management University, equipping students with the tools to navigate technological disruption.
